Branch: refs/heads/2.0.0
Home: https://github.com/tribe29/checkmk
Commit: c18fa96942446934021d4b997896008f0247075a
https://github.com/tribe29/checkmk/commit/c18fa96942446934021d4b997896008f0…
Author: Mathias Laurin <mathias.laurin(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
M cmk/fetchers/controller.py
M cmk/utils/exceptions.py
A cmk/utils/timeout.py
Log Message:
-----------
Add a timeout module
Move the signal-based Timeout context manager to a module to
increase its visibility and let it be reused elsewhere.
The code is general and useful enough for that.
CMK-7738
Change-Id: Ieddf3e2f9a65759c5bf5dcaaa2ae8aa06affd243
Commit: 9fa29fd41573f4dafed1d1450b5176ae1624cc08
https://github.com/tribe29/checkmk/commit/9fa29fd41573f4dafed1d1450b5176ae1…
Author: Mathias Laurin <mathias.laurin(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
M cmk/fetchers/protocol.py
Log Message:
-----------
Fetcher protocol: Remove Header class
CMK-7738
Change-Id: Id6304dceeb95b7da780a8f0ee48c065f9e414c4e
Compare: https://github.com/tribe29/checkmk/compare/0e55776e5221...9fa29fd41573
Branch: refs/heads/2.0.0
Home: https://github.com/tribe29/checkmk
Commit: 0e55776e522144f83e6870d51b64426b6aad3580
https://github.com/tribe29/checkmk/commit/0e55776e522144f83e6870d51b64426b6…
Author: Joerg Herbel <joerg.herbel(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
A .werks/13208
M agents/check_mk_agent.freebsd
M agents/check_mk_agent.linux
M agents/check_mk_agent.openwrt
Log Message:
-----------
13208 FIX <tt>qmail_stats</tt>: Check for <tt>/var/qmail/bin/qmail-qstat</tt>
If the <tt>qmail-qstat</tt> binary is not in the PATH of the agent,
no <tt>qmail_qstats</tt> section is produced. On some systems, the
binary was present, but not in the PATH. The Linux, FreeBSD and
OpenWRT agents now append <tt>/var/qmail/bin</tt> to the PATH s.t.
<tt>qmail-qstat</tt> is found on such systems.
Closes #394
Change-Id: I3f2d56c72069f309f4c55e0c0d05dea00486eff2
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 40d37b93dc780f98ca3a38c35596ff8de2ce8866
https://github.com/tribe29/checkmk/commit/40d37b93dc780f98ca3a38c35596ff8de…
Author: Robert Sander <r.sander(a)heinlein-support.de>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
A .werks/13208
M agents/check_mk_agent.freebsd
M agents/check_mk_agent.linux
M agents/check_mk_agent.openwrt
Log Message:
-----------
13208 FIX <tt>qmail_stats</tt>: Check for <tt>/var/qmail/bin/qmail-qstat</tt>
If the <tt>qmail-qstat</tt> binary is not in the PATH of the agent,
no <tt>qmail_qstats</tt> section is produced. On some systems, the
binary was present, but not in the PATH. The Linux, FreeBSD and
OpenWRT agents now append <tt>/var/qmail/bin</tt> to the PATH s.t.
<tt>qmail-qstat</tt> is found on such systems.
Closes #394
Change-Id: I3f2d56c72069f309f4c55e0c0d05dea00486eff2
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 95017bcd8bcf41603d9cd193f3cbb47466fa9f14
https://github.com/tribe29/checkmk/commit/95017bcd8bcf41603d9cd193f3cbb4746…
Author: Mathias Laurin <mathias.laurin(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
M cmk/core_helpers/controller.py
M cmk/core_helpers/protocol.py
M tests/unit/cmk/core_helpers/test_protocol.py
Log Message:
-----------
Add timeout and duration to FetcherMessages
CMK-7738
Change-Id: Idceef7a569ab5f462a62d11c29dcd091a75179fd
Commit: d81dd41d08be61b1e452cbed537e6772201b19ea
https://github.com/tribe29/checkmk/commit/d81dd41d08be61b1e452cbed537e67722…
Author: Mathias Laurin <mathias.laurin(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
A .werks/12696
M cmk/core_helpers/controller.py
Log Message:
-----------
12696 Let the core helpers time out
Note:
The exception raised bei Timeout is handled in
`enterprise/cmk/base/cee/keepalive/_base.py::do_keepalive()`
CMK-7738
Change-Id: I7d2ac2cc5b7795bcdf4ea0144e08a04db87f2251
Commit: 23a6ca583698881ff41aac7738a41dad020b1393
https://github.com/tribe29/checkmk/commit/23a6ca583698881ff41aac7738a41dad0…
Author: Tom Baerwinkel <tom.baerwinkel(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
M web/htdocs/themes/facelift/scss/_status.scss
Log Message:
-----------
Merge state color style declarations
CMK-8194
Change-Id: I969c571033f7587a7abb167b6dab53d39d816f21
Commit: c67991775a20df7253d68a2b24b0566ffdae7840
https://github.com/tribe29/checkmk/commit/c67991775a20df7253d68a2b24b0566ff…
Author: Tom Baerwinkel <tom.baerwinkel(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
M web/htdocs/themes/facelift/scss/_main.scss
M web/htdocs/themes/facelift/scss/_snapins.scss
M web/htdocs/themes/facelift/scss/_variables.scss
M web/htdocs/themes/modern-dark/scss/_variables.scss
Log Message:
-----------
Nuke $pirmary-border and $select2-search-field-border variable
CMK-8194
Change-Id: I6f00cad1bf62902774cc1dcd8434788b9731d7c0
Commit: 5c76569028b1f1cc41f763b74ad2d05233d9b7ab
https://github.com/tribe29/checkmk/commit/5c76569028b1f1cc41f763b74ad2d0523…
Author: Tom Baerwinkel <tom.baerwinkel(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
M web/htdocs/themes/facelift/scss/_main.scss
M web/htdocs/themes/facelift/scss/_page_menu.scss
M web/htdocs/themes/facelift/scss/_pages.scss
M web/htdocs/themes/facelift/scss/_sidebar.scss
M web/htdocs/themes/facelift/scss/_snapins.scss
M web/htdocs/themes/facelift/scss/_status.scss
M web/htdocs/themes/facelift/scss/_variables.scss
M web/htdocs/themes/facelift/scss/_views.scss
M web/htdocs/themes/modern-dark/scss/_variables.scss
Log Message:
-----------
Introduce variables for lines and input elements
There are now CSS variables for horizontal and vertical lines, the
background color of form elements and the border of dropdowns of
form elements.
CMK-8194
Change-Id: Ia6df4cb722827891d8724da866326514cd91b887
Compare: https://github.com/tribe29/checkmk/compare/4de340f9e044...5c76569028b1
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: a9ff477dc01af6eb0985e895e87c8885b2a42293
https://github.com/tribe29/checkmk/commit/a9ff477dc01af6eb0985e895e87c8885b…
Author: Mathias Laurin <mathias.laurin(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
M cmk/core_helpers/protocol.py
Log Message:
-----------
Fetcher protocol: Remove Header class
CMK-7738
Change-Id: Id6304dceeb95b7da780a8f0ee48c065f9e414c4e
Commit: aec3268f4d29383d200e740ae00e42a621114165
https://github.com/tribe29/checkmk/commit/aec3268f4d29383d200e740ae00e42a62…
Author: Mathias Laurin <mathias.laurin(a)tribe29.com>
Date: 2021-09-17 (Fri, 17 Sep 2021)
Changed paths:
M cmk/core_helpers/controller.py
M cmk/core_helpers/protocol.py
M tests/unit/cmk/core_helpers/test_protocol.py
Log Message:
-----------
Complete class hierarchy fetcher protocol
This is consistent with the other protocol layers and improves
typing. This is also necessary in order to extend the protocol
at the CMC layer.
Also document the class hierarchy.
CMK-7738
Change-Id: I4a3424d0fbb59d60bbd63fd4e9adb4b7e6bce2ff
Compare: https://github.com/tribe29/checkmk/compare/08a81e7692d6...aec3268f4d29
Branch: refs/heads/master
Home: https://github.com/tribe29/checkmk
Commit: 7a767bcd159ab3448d9d1ebee7de3caa268b7390
https://github.com/tribe29/checkmk/commit/7a767bcd159ab3448d9d1ebee7de3caa2…
Author: Moritz Kiemer <moritz.kiemer(a)tribe29.com>
Date: 2021-09-16 (Thu, 16 Sep 2021)
Changed paths:
M agents/check_mk_agent.aix
M agents/check_mk_agent.freebsd
M agents/check_mk_agent.linux
M agents/check_mk_agent.openwrt
M agents/check_mk_agent.solaris
Log Message:
-----------
Encryption: prepare to reuse function
Prepare to pass on the unencrypted timestamp for real time data.
Change-Id: I70a1eb0447f1a11b4c7ea4567dddfff0c7a5e996
Commit: 08a81e7692d6b143e9bcbdbb576c9a96798d43b3
https://github.com/tribe29/checkmk/commit/08a81e7692d6b143e9bcbdbb576c9a967…
Author: Moritz Kiemer <moritz.kiemer(a)tribe29.com>
Date: 2021-09-16 (Thu, 16 Sep 2021)
Changed paths:
A .werks/13214
M agents/check_mk_agent.linux
Log Message:
-----------
13214 FIX real-time-checks: systemd compatibility
Change-Id: Icfb08381798aa97c388e3b953f2d96e2f5a7c4e9
Compare: https://github.com/tribe29/checkmk/compare/e9d1cd3b81b3...08a81e7692d6